COLUMBIA, Mo. – The final two days of the Missouri State High School Activities Association wrestling championships concluded on Saturday night with three teams being crowned as champions at Mizzou Arena.
The Liberty boys continued their dominance of the Show-Me State by winning their fourth straight Class 4 championship. Hillsboro's boys captured the first wrestling title in school history after surging past two-time reigning champ Whitfield for the Class 3 crown.
Missouri added a second classification for girls wrestling this season but the Lebanon girls are still the best. The Yellowjackets took home their third straight championship – and fourth in five years – after moving up to the new Class 2.
